The course provides participants with the knowledge necessary to: Be prepared for the next API 653 Authorized Aboveground Storage Tank Inspector certification exam and have enough knowledge and skills to pass in order to receive the API 653 Authorized Aboveground Storage Tank Inspector certificate. Effectively use major codes: API 650 and ASME B&PV Sections V & IX. Perform all basic tanks calculations needed for the API exam (e.g. tmin, MRT, max settlement, MDMT, corrosion rates, remaining life, etc.) Use API’s requirements during inspection, repairs, and alterations of tanks. Review welding procedures (WPS/PQR) and welder performance qualifications (WPQ).
Objectives:
Understand API 653 Scope and Purpose: Gain insight into the scope and purpose of API 653 and its applicability to various types of ASTs used in industries such as oil and gas, petrochemicals, and chemical manufacturing.
Learn Inspection Techniques: Familiarize with the inspection requirements and techniques outlined in API 653, including visual inspection, ultrasonic testing (UT), radiographic testing (RT), magnetic particle testing (MT), and liquid penetrant testing (PT). Develop Corrosion Assessment Skills: Learn how to assess corrosion and other forms of degradation in ASTs, including evaluating corrosion rates, conducting thickness measurements, and determining the remaining life of the tank.
Understand Repair and Alteration Procedures: Gain knowledge of the repair and alteration procedures specified in API 653, including weld repairs, shell plate replacements, bottom repairs, and roof modifications.
Explore API 653 Compliance: Understand the regulatory requirements and industry standards governing the inspection, repair, alteration, and reconstruction of ASTs, and learn how to ensure compliance with API 653 standards.
Learn Risk-Based Inspection (RBI) Concepts: Familiarize with risk-based inspection principles and methodologies for prioritizing inspection activities based on the likelihood and consequences of failure.
Gain Knowledge of Tank Foundation Design: Understand the design considerations and requirements for tank foundations, including soil analysis, foundation types, and structural design criteria.
Learn Tank Relocation and Reconstruction Procedures: Gain insight into the procedures for relocating and reconstructing ASTs, including dismantling, transportation, and reassembly of tank components.
Understand Environmental and Safety Considerations: Learn about environmental protection measures, safety protocols, and regulatory requirements related to AST operations, maintenance, and decommissioning.
Enhance Problem-Solving Skills: Develop problem-solving skills through case studies, practical exercises, and interactive discussions to address common challenges and issues encountered in AST inspection and maintenance.

Welding Procedure and Qualification Evaluation Based On
API 650 and ASME Section IX:
The inspector should have the knowledge and skills required to review a Procedure Qualification Record and a Welding Procedure Specification and to be able to determine the following:
Determine if procedure and qualification records are in compliance with applicable ASME Code and any additional requirements of API- 653 The weld procedure review will include:
One Weld Procedure Specification (WPS);
and One Procedure Qualification Record (PQR).
NONDESTRUCTIVE EXAMINATION (ASME V, API 650, API 653):
Article 1, General Requirements
Article 2, Radiographic Examination
C. Article 6, Liquid Penetrant Examination, including Mandatory Appendices II and III
Article 7, Magnetic Particle Examination (Yoke and Prod techniques only)
Article 23, Ultrasonic Standards, Section SE–797 only
API 650 and API-653. General non-destructive examination requirements.
The inspector should be familiar with and understand the general rules for NDE (UG, UW, Appendices 4, 6, 8, and 12)
